You can freshen up a room by giving a door or cabinet a new coat of paint in just a few hours. You can make an off-square room feel more centred by painting two connecting walls in a dark colour and two in a lighter one. Dark colors on all the walls and the ceiling will give your room the visual effect of a smaller space. Lighter colors can make rooms look more spacious. ![]() When painting a room two colours, which wall should be darker?Īs a rule, darker warmer shades visually pull a wall in towards you and lighter colours make the wall seem further away. The most basic way to see how paint affects room size and shape is color choice. Use white paint to make a small room seem larger Light hues can also give a sense of space Use darker paints to make a large room seem smaller and cosier. To make a room feel larger, paint the longest walls in a dark shade and the two shortest walls in lighter colours. Similarly, painting the skirting boards in the same colour as the lower shade prevents there appearing to be a border between the walls and floors, therefore making them seem longer. Painting a darker colour on the bottom half and a lighter one on top that blends into the ceiling shade can make the room seem taller as there is no abrupt finishing line.
